Course Content

• Understanding Short Film Narrative & Storytelling
• Video Editing Software Proficiency (Premiere Pro, Final Cut Pro, DaVinci Resolve)
• Mastering the Art of Cutting: Rhythm, Pacing, and Continuity
• Color Correction and Color Grading for Cinematic Effects
• Audio Post-Production: Dialogue Editing, Sound Design, and Mixing
• Visual Effects (VFX) Basics for Short Films
• Exporting and Delivering Your Short Film: File Formats and Resolutions
• Short Film Video Editing Workflow & Best Practices
• Advanced Video Editing Techniques: Jump Cuts, Slow Motion, and Timelapses

Career path

Masterclass Certificate in Video Editing for Short Films: UK Career Outlook

Video Editing Career Roles (UK) Description
Junior Video Editor (Short Films) Entry-level role focusing on assisting senior editors, learning fundamental video editing skills, and collaborating on short film projects. Excellent opportunity for skill development and building a portfolio.
Freelance Video Editor (Short Film Specialist) Independent contractor specializing in short film editing, offering flexible work arrangements and the chance to work on diverse projects. Requires strong self-management and client communication skills.
Post-Production Editor (Short Film & Commercials) Experienced role encompassing video editing, color correction, and sound mixing for short films and potentially commercials. Demands proficiency in various editing software and strong attention to detail.
